Dick's Sporting Goods (DKS) held its second quarter 2007 conference call on 21 August 2007. Seeking Alpha provided its first Dick's conference call transcript. I will review the company's earnings release as well as provide commentary on the conference call.
The earnings release contained the bulk of the company's prepared information on the conference call. The question and answer session was more wide ranging.
Second Quarter Results
- Net income was $47.9M, an increase of 87% over the prior year's result of $25.7M;
- EPS was $0.83, an increase of 77% over the prior year's result of $0.47;
- Net Sales increased 38% to $1,013.4M with a 7.2% (or 5.8% adjusting for the calendar, compared to a 6.5% increase in Q2 last year) comparable store sale increase;

Year To Date Results
- Net Income was $69.6M, an increase of 88% (prior year was $37.1M)
- EPS was $1.21, an increase of 78% (prior year was $0.68)
- Net sales increased 33% to $1,837M with comparable sales up 4.7% (or 3.1% adjusting for the shifted retail calendar), additional stores, and the inclusion of Golf Galaxy in the results
As noted at the outset, please note Golf Galaxy acquisition and its effect on the financial statements.
Current 2007 Financial Outlook
Full Year 2007
- Company increased guidance for the year:
- Estimated 58 million shares outstanding;
- EPS $2.47 – $2.50 (prior estimate was $2.37 – $2.40);
- Revised estimate represents 23% EPS increase over last year;
- Comparable store sales expected to increase 2% (last year was 6%); and
- Company expects to open 45 new Dick's Sporting Goods stores, 16 new Golf Galaxy stores, and relocate one Dick's Sporting Goods store.
Third Quarter 2007
- 59 million shares outstanding;
- Consolidated EPS $0.09 – $0.12 ($0.14 last year);
- Results were higher last year because of shifted retail calendar and Golf Galaxy will be $0.02 dilutive in the third quarter;
- Retail sales expected to decrease 1% – 3% (again affected by shifted retail calendar; without shifted calendar, flat to down 2%);
- Plans to open 24 new Dick's Sporting Goods stores.
Quoting from Seeking Alpha's transcript:
General Remarks
- Sales for the quarter increased 38% to over $1 billion with the comp sales gain at Dick's stores of 7.2% or 5.8% on a shifted basis. Higher price points and a 1% increase in transactions on a shifted basis accounted for the comp sales gain. Cannibalization impacted comps by approximately 1% similar to recent levels. Gross profit was $299 million increasing 122 basis points to 29.5% of sales. This increase was driven by expanded merchandize margins and better freight and distribution expenses resulting from initiatives to increase our efficiencies in these areas. We also achieved occupancy leverage resulting from two consecutive years of positive comp store sales and the magnitude of Golf Galaxy's contribution in their seasonally large second quarter.
- SG&A expenses of $213 million or 21% of sales and 70 basis points lower than last year's second quarter driven by leverage of payroll and store expenses and once again the magnitude of Golf Galaxy's contribution. Operating income increased $37 million or 82% to $83 million. As a percent of sales, operating income increased 198 basis points. Net income for the quarter increased 87% to $48 million.
- Company is justifiably proud of its accomplishments this past quarter;
- Company reiterated that its debt attributable to the Golf Galaxy acquisition will be retired by yearend; much of the $147 million has already been repaid;
- Private labels are providing strong wins and there is the opportunity to take private labels from Dick's to Golf Galaxy;
- Further strength of the business resulted in stronger cash flows and therefore lower borrowings and a revolving line of credit, all of which resulted in a lower interest expense;
- Business was strong across most lines including golf, athletic apparel, footwear, and the outdoor category;
- Company, because of its store locations and products, has not experienced adverse consequences from the weak housing markets;
- Private label business represents 17.6% of sales, an increase of 0.6% from last year;
- Company plans to open its third distribution centre which will be located in Atlanta, Georgia. The size will be about 650,000 square feet and will have the capacity to serve 210 stores;
- The company has begun contemplating a fourth distribution centre, most likely in Texas;
- Both Florida and Texas are target markets;
- Company does not see irrational pricing in its markets;
- Several brands are performing very well including Crocs, Nike, Under Armour, North Face; footwear continues to be strong;
- By yearend the company plans to have 100 Under Armour shops, 200 men's Nike shops; and 150 women's Nike shops; all shops are within the Dick's Sporting Goods shop, or shop in a shop;
- Golf Galaxy's new stores are performing very well and the company plans to open more stores in California; and
- Company will be reducing its advertising in print and increase its advertising in television and direct mail, the direct to consumer marketing.
